 **Words to watch:** third-party, cross-functional, client-facing, data-driven, decision-making, well-known, high-quality, real-time, long-term, end-to-end
 
-**Problem:** AI hyphenates common word pairs with perfect consistency. Humans rarely hyphenate these uniformly, and when they do, it's inconsistent. Less common or technical compound modifiers are fine to hyphenate.
+**Problem:** AI hyphenates these uniformly, including in predicate position (`the report is high-quality`). Humans hyphenate inconsistently — typically only when the compound is attributive (`a high-quality report`) and often dropping the hyphen otherwise (`the report is high quality`). Keep attributive-position hyphens; drop them when the compound follows the noun.
